Poetry & Prose Workshop with Willa Schneberg

Is Jewish poetry or prose something written by a Jewish author, or must it have a Jewish theme?
Participants will explore in their own words what they consider the Jewish experience. In this generative workshop, works by Allen Ginsberg, Yehuda Amichai, Adrienne Rich, Grace Paley, Sabena Stark, Yuvi Zalkow, and others, will be considered as motivations for expressing our deeply held sense of Jewish identity -- what it means to be Jewish and to write as a Jew.

Those who choose to will share what they have written at an accompanying OJMCHE event, Reading the Jewish Experience, on Monday, December 8, at 7:30.
